The Mechanical Reality Of Market Capitalization Weighting
Passive indexing operates as a ruthless, automated momentum strategy that buys more of whatever is currently expensive. The committee at Standard and Poor's does not adjust your holdings to maintain a fair distribution across different economic sectors. They apply a rigid float-adjusted capitalization formula that filters incoming investment dollars based entirely on the total public valuation of each specific corporation. If semiconductor margins expand massively while consumer retail margins compress, your portfolio automatically becomes disproportionately reliant on silicon wafers and data centers. The math functions absolutely. Every dollar you push into a standard Vanguard or Fidelity fund filters through this top-heavy funnel before it reaches the smaller components sitting at the bottom of the list.
Most retail investors assume they own a balanced cross-section of consumer goods, aerospace defense contractors, and healthcare conglomerates. Inspecting the actual allocation of capital inside a standard mutual fund reveals a much different picture. The industrial sector barely moves the needle compared to a single software firm located in Redmond, Washington. The index operates as a winner-take-all environment where the largest participants absorb the majority of passive capital flows coming from corporate 401(k) plans. This system inherently rewards past performance by assigning the most money to the corporate boards that have already experienced massive price appreciation.
You never have to log into your brokerage account to sell a dying company like Sears or Blockbuster because the index naturally chokes off their capital supply as their valuation shrinks. The system cleanses itself. This mathematical ruthlessness explains why passive index funds consistently outperform expensive mutual funds managed by highly compensated Wall Street analysts over long timelines. The index simply rides the winners until they inevitably stumble, at which point it shifts capital to the next dominant player without requiring any human emotion or guesswork.
How Seven Technology Conglomerates Dictate Index Returns
The sheer size of the companies sitting at the top of the list warps standard definitions of asset diversification. A five percent price movement in Microsoft or Apple impacts the total index value significantly more than a twenty percent movement in the bottom hundred companies combined. If the technology sector rallies, your portfolio balance surges regardless of what utility companies or regional grocery chains do on that specific trading day. The tail does not wag the dog. The head of the dog thrashes the tail around violently.
This structural bias completely invalidates the old rule of thumb suggesting an S&P 500 fund alone provides adequate protection for a sixty-five-year-old facing a three-decade withdrawal period. A systemic shock to global microchip supply chains or a significant regulatory crackdown on digital privacy rules would disproportionately devastate the entire index valuation. You account for this by understanding exactly what you own. Proper retirement planning requires neutralizing these mathematical vulnerabilities rather than ignoring them under the false pretense of broad safety.
The sheer mathematical weight of the largest holdings creates a situation where active mutual fund managers struggle to justify their existence. If a portfolio manager decides to underweight Apple or Microsoft due to valuation concerns, and those specific stocks rally another fifteen percent, the manager severely underperforms the benchmark. The gravity of these technology giants forces pension systems, institutional managers, and retail investors to crowd into the same narrow trade.
The Risk Of A Top Heavy Concentration During Sector Contractions
Relying heavily on specific technology giants creates a distinct vulnerability to antitrust litigation and shifting consumer preferences. A company generating massive free cash flow right now might face severe regulatory headwinds in European markets or domestic probes regarding search engine monopolies next month. If you hold ninety percent of your wealth in the S&P 500 right before handing in your resignation letter, these specific corporate risks become your personal financial risks. You are directly exposed to the hardware upgrade cycles of smartphones and the capital expenditure budgets for artificial intelligence servers.
You manage this specific risk by building uncorrelated assets completely outside the equity market. Financial independence requires structural stability. If the top ten companies experience a severe multiple compression that pulls the broader index down thirty percent, having a fully funded cash reserve or a ladder of fixed-income instruments prevents you from liquidating tech shares at market bottoms.

Rule One Master Asset Location Over Asset Allocation
Where you hold your specific investments directly impacts your net worth just as much as what you actually hold. Holding an S&P 500 fund in a taxable brokerage account triggers annual taxes on the dividend distributions, even if you automatically reinvest those payments to buy more shares. A traditional individual retirement account defers the tax but treats every future withdrawal as ordinary income. A Roth individual retirement account shelters the growth and the distributions entirely from the Internal Revenue Service. Asset location describes the strategic placement of specific investments into the specific accounts that offer the highest mathematical advantage.
Many retail investors completely ignore this mechanical concept. They purchase identical target-date funds across all their investment accounts, resulting in highly inefficient tax drag. The Internal Revenue Service operates strictly on account classifications. You build your portfolio architecture to legally starve the government of tax revenue over a thirty-year timeline. Doing this correctly requires putting specific ticker symbols into very specific buckets based entirely on their expected tax profile.
A worker who mistakenly holds slow-growing Treasury bonds in their Roth IRA while holding their aggressive S&P 500 funds in a pre-tax account completely ruins their tax efficiency. They waste valuable tax-free space on an asset designed merely to keep pace with inflation. They simultaneously ensure their massive equity gains will eventually be taxed at high ordinary income rates when they take required minimum distributions in their seventies.
Shielding High Growth Inside Tax Advantaged Accounts
Because the S&P 500 historically offers higher expected returns than corporate bonds or certificates of deposit, you want those specific shares growing inside your tax-free Roth accounts. Every dollar of compounding growth inside a Roth escapes taxation forever. You place your slower-growing, income-generating assets in the traditional pre-tax accounts. A surprising number of Americans hold exact mirror images of their portfolios across all their accounts, keeping a balanced fund in their 401(k), their Roth IRA, and their taxable brokerage. This mirrored approach destroys tax efficiency.
Placing ordinary-income generating bonds inside a taxable account forces you to pay your highest marginal tax rate on the yield every single year. Placing them in a tax-deferred account protects that yield from immediate taxation. The S&P 500 funds, with their naturally low turnover and primarily qualified dividends, sit perfectly inside a taxable brokerage if the Roth accounts are already maxed out. You shelter the extreme growth from capital gains taxes by maximizing the Roth wrapper first.
The Mechanics Of Mega Backdoor Roth Conversions
Corporate executives and highly compensated software engineers often hit their standard contribution limits by late spring. The tax code permits a specific set of maneuvers known as the mega backdoor Roth, assuming the employer plan document specifically allows after-tax, non-Roth contributions and in-service distributions. You fund the after-tax bucket and immediately sweep that cash into a Roth account, preventing any taxable growth from accumulating before the transfer occurs. This specific pipeline can push tens of thousands of extra dollars into S&P 500 index funds within a completely tax-free wrapper.
The administrative paperwork requires intense precision. You track the cost basis perfectly to ensure you do not inadvertently trigger a taxable event during the conversion process. The result is a massive influx of capital into the exact asset class that drives long-term wealth. Once the money sits in the Roth environment, you purchase VOO or FXAIX and let it compound for three decades without ever owing the government a single cent upon withdrawal.
| Account Classification | Tax Treatment Of Growth | Tax Treatment Of Withdrawals | Mathematically Optimal Holdings |
|---|---|---|---|
| Roth IRA / Roth 401(k) | Completely Tax-Free | Completely Tax-Free | S&P 500 Index Funds, Small Cap Value |
| Traditional IRA / 401(k) | Tax-Deferred | Taxed as Ordinary Income | Corporate Bonds, Real Estate Investment Trusts |
| Taxable Brokerage Account | Taxed Annually (Dividends/Interest) | Taxed at Capital Gains Rates | Broad Market ETFs, Municipal Bonds |
Rule Two Respect Sequence Of Returns Risk In High Valuation Environments
Average annual returns are mathematical fiction used to sell financial products to unsuspecting retail consumers. Earning an average of eight percent over three decades means absolutely nothing if the massive negative returns occur the exact same year you stop working. Accumulating wealth forgives bad timing because you are buying cheaper shares with your regular paycheck. Distributing wealth punishes bad timing ruthlessly because you are selling shares at deeply depressed prices just to pay your electric bill. Those sold shares permanently leave your account, entirely missing the eventual market recovery. This mathematical phenomenon is known as sequence of returns risk.
A portfolio that averages an excellent return can easily run out of money if the negative years happen sequentially at the very beginning of the withdrawal phase. The underlying investments remain identical, but the specific sequence dictates whether you leave a massive estate or move into a spare bedroom at your sister's house. You actively build defense mechanisms against this arithmetic reality rather than just hoping for a bull market.
You cannot control the chronological order of your investment returns. You can only control your withdrawal rate and the specific asset classes you tap for cash flow during a market contraction. This level of control requires careful planning long before you hand in your resignation letter. If you walk into retirement with your entire net worth locked inside the S&P 500, you play Russian roulette with your financial security.
Surviving The Fragile Decade Without Liquidating Shares
The five years preceding and the five years immediately following your retirement date define your long-term financial survival. A forty-year-old physician can comfortably ignore a thirty percent market crash. A sixty-two-year-old teacher planning to retire next autumn faces an existential threat from that exact same crash. Traditional retirement planning suggests a mechanical glide path that slowly sells equities and buys bonds as you age. Bonds carry interest rate risk. When the Federal Reserve raises rates aggressively to fight inflation, existing bond values plummet.
A retiree relying heavily on intermediate treasury funds to protect them from stock market volatility can easily suffer massive losses in both asset classes simultaneously. We saw this exact dynamic play out recently when inflation spiked. Stocks dropped, and long-term bonds collapsed at the exact same time. You need a more effective shield than just moving money blindly from stocks to bonds based on your birth date.
The mechanics of regular withdrawals combined with severe market downturns create an unrecoverable mathematical drag. An investor who retired in the year two thousand watched their tech-heavy index fund collapse, forcing them to sell shares at a fifty percent discount just to buy groceries. You survive this window by cutting the link between your daily spending and your equity portfolio.
Constructing Cash Buffers With Short Term Treasury Bills
The specific defense against sequence risk involves holding one to three years of pure living expenses in ultra-safe instruments like short-term Treasury bills or government money market funds. When the S&P 500 drops twenty percent, you completely stop selling your index fund shares. You turn off dividend reinvestment and route the cash to your checking account, funding the remainder of your life entirely from the cash buffer.
This action buys the equity side of the ledger thirty-six months of uninterrupted time to recover its previous highs. You avoid selling a single share at the market bottom. Once the index hits a new all-time high, you resume selling shares and slowly replenish the cash buffer for the next inevitable economic downturn. This specific strategy completely isolates your daily grocery budget from Wall Street volatility.
| Retirement Year | Market Condition | Action Taken With No Buffer | Action Taken With 3-Year Buffer |
|---|---|---|---|
| Year 1 | S&P 500 Drops 20% | Sell shares at a heavy loss to live | Spend cash buffer, hold all shares |
| Year 2 | S&P 500 Drops 10% Further | Sell more shares, depleting principal | Spend cash buffer, hold all shares |
| Year 3 | S&P 500 Recovers 25% | Portfolio fails to recover fully | Portfolio recovers, resume selling to refill buffer |
Rule Three Rethink Safe Withdrawal Rates Right Now
William Bengen published the four percent rule thirty years ago, testing a specific blend of large-cap stocks and intermediate bonds against historical market cycles. The rule suggested a retiree could withdraw four percent of their initial portfolio value, increase that dollar amount annually for inflation, and survive a thirty-year retirement. Modern economic conditions stress the assumptions baked into that original research. Equity valuations are historically elevated, and dividend yields on the S&P 500 currently hover near historic lows.
Blindly withdrawing a rigid four percent while ignoring the underlying mechanics of your portfolio invites absolute failure. A static rule assumes the market cares about your personal spending needs. It does not. If you adhere strictly to a spreadsheet calculation while the market fundamentally shifts, you will exhaust your capital long before your life expectancy runs out.
If you retire this year and the technology sector experiences a severe mean reversion, mechanically selling four percent of your shares while prices plummet will permanently destroy your capital base. You liquidate exponentially more shares to generate the exact same dollar amount of living expenses. Those liquidated shares vanish forever.
Implementing Dynamic Spending Guardrails Versus Static Spreadsheets
When the large-cap index paid a three percent dividend, organic cash flow covered a huge portion of a retiree's income requirement. Generating forty thousand dollars of income from a million-dollar portfolio today requires heavily liquidating principal. You manufacture your own yield. This requires an unshakeable belief that capital appreciation will outpace your withdrawal rate.
Sticking to a static spending rule without adjusting for current market valuations is exceptionally dangerous. You operate with the understanding that future equity returns might look vastly different than the staggering bull markets of the previous decade. Adapting to lower yields means adjusting your lifestyle expectations downward or accumulating a significantly larger capital base before you actually retire.
Trimming Discretionary Budgets During Extended Bear Markets
Instead of a rigid spending rule, implement dynamic guardrails. You establish an initial withdrawal rate, but you pre-determine specific thresholds that trigger immediate adjustments to your spending. If a severe market crash pushes your current withdrawal rate twenty percent higher than your initial target, you force yourself to take a permanent pay cut. You reduce your monthly withdrawal by ten percent.
If the S&P 500 goes on a historic multi-year rally, pushing your withdrawal rate far below your target, you grant yourself a calculated raise. This mimics actual human budgeting. You cut a planned kitchen renovation or delay a European vacation when times are hard. Hardcoding these behavioral adjustments into your written financial plan prevents you from blindly spending your portfolio into a mathematical death spiral.
| Market Event | Portfolio Value Impact | Guardrail Trigger Condition | Required Budget Action |
|---|---|---|---|
| Severe Bear Market | Drops 20% or more | Withdrawal rate climbs 20% above target | Mandatory 10% reduction in spending |
| Normal Volatility | Fluctuates within normal bounds | None | Adjust standard spending for inflation |
| Historic Bull Run | Surges 20% or more | Withdrawal rate drops 20% below target | Permitted 10% increase in spending |

A Middle Income Family Choosing 529 Funding Versus Parent PLUS Loans
Consider a specific scenario facing a dual-income family in Ohio sitting on two hundred thousand dollars of S&P 500 index funds in a taxable account. Their eldest child is starting an out-of-state university, and the tuition bill is massive. The parents must choose between liquidating their index funds to pay cash, halting their 401(k) contributions to cash flow the tuition, or taking out a federal Parent PLUS loan carrying an eight percent interest rate. Selling the shares triggers immediate capital gains taxes and destroys the future compounding potential of that capital.
Halting their own retirement contributions to fund a 529 plan at the last minute is a mathematically terrible decision wrapped in good parental intentions. A student can borrow money to fund a biochemistry degree over thirty years. A fifty-two-year-old couple cannot borrow money to fund their retirement expenses. By stopping their S&P 500 investments during their peak earning years, they severely damage their future financial independence. The correct mechanical move is to maximize the retirement accounts, let the portfolio compound tax-free, and allow the child to use federal student loans. If the parents accumulate excess wealth later, they can easily write a check to pay off the child's debt in a lump sum. Securing the retirement base always comes first. Taking the eight percent loan preserves their appreciating assets and keeps their tax-advantaged compounding window wide open.
A Grandparent Deciding Whether To Superfund A 529 Plan Or Maintain Liquidity
A wealthy sixty-five-year-old grandfather in Florida faces a different dilemma. He wants to secure his newborn granddaughter's college education using a massive lump-sum contribution. The Internal Revenue Service allows him to pull forward five years of annual gift tax exclusions, enabling him to drop ninety thousand dollars into a 529 plan immediately without triggering a taxable gift reporting event. This maneuver allows the capital to compound inside an S&P 500 index portfolio completely tax-free for eighteen years, maximizing the time in the market.
The severe trade-off involves his own personal sequence of returns risk. If he pulls that ninety thousand dollars from his liquid cash reserves right before a massive recession hits, he might lack the necessary cash buffer to protect his own retirement portfolio from forced liquidation. He calculates whether his remaining fixed-income assets provide enough safety to withstand a five-year equity bear market. Trapping that capital in an education vehicle exposes his own retirement to unnecessary risk if he suddenly requires expensive assisted living care. He decides to fund forty-five thousand dollars now and dollar-cost average the rest, trading a slightly lower expected return for a massive increase in his own personal financial security.
Rule Four Optimize Dividend Reinvestment Taxation
Most brokerages default to automatically reinvesting all dividends and capital gains distributions. Inside a tax-advantaged account, this is the correct mathematical move. Inside a taxable brokerage account, automatic reinvestment creates a brutal administrative burden and subtle inefficiencies. You actively choose to complicate your future tax reporting every single time the market pays a dividend.
When you automatically reinvest dividends in a taxable account, you purchase tiny fractional shares of the S&P 500 at whatever price the market dictates on that specific day. Each one of these fractional purchases creates a completely distinct tax lot. After twenty years of quarterly dividends, you own eighty distinct lots for a single fund. Sorting through decades of reinvested fractions to locate the highest cost basis shares requires significant effort. You create friction right at the moment you need liquidity.
Generating Cash Flow Without Relying On High Yield Stocks
Because the index yield sits so low, retirees often panic and reallocate their entire portfolio into high-yield dividend funds or covered call strategies. They chase a five percent yield by buying heavily indebted utility companies or stagnant regional telecom operators. The share prices of these companies often drop by more than the dividend pays out, destroying total wealth.
The intelligent alternative is the total return approach. A dividend payment is mathematically identical to selling a fractional share of stock. When a company pays a two percent dividend, its stock price drops by exactly two percent on the ex-dividend date. You create your own dividend by selling two percent of your index fund every year. You retain the massive growth engine of the S&P 500 while generating the exact cash flow you need.
The Tax Efficiency Of Corporate Share Buybacks
Corporations drastically changed their capital return strategies over the past three decades. Instead of paying heavy taxable dividends to their shareholders, executive boards now execute massive stock buyback programs. A cash dividend forces a mandatory taxable event on the shareholder. Buybacks bypass this inefficiency. The company uses its excess cash to buy its own shares off the open market and permanently retires them. By reducing the total number of outstanding shares, the company mathematically increases the earnings per share for everyone who continues holding the stock.
This process returns massive value to the investor as capital appreciation rather than ordinary income. It allows the investor to control exactly when they pay taxes. If the stock price goes up due to buybacks, you owe absolutely nothing to the government until you consciously decide to sell your shares. This structural shift explains why the natural dividend yield of the S&P 500 looks so low compared to historical averages. The cash returns to the shareholders through a much more tax-efficient mechanical process.
| Capital Return Method | Corporate Action | Tax Consequence For Investor |
|---|---|---|
| Qualified Cash Dividend | Distributes cash directly to brokerage | Taxed annually at favorable rates |
| Open Market Buybacks | Purchases and retires outstanding shares | Zero immediate tax, defers to sale date |
| Ordinary Cash Dividend | Distributes non-qualified cash (REITs) | Taxed heavily at ordinary income rates |
Rule Five Understanding Expense Ratios And The Silent Capital Drain
Wall Street built its original wealth by quietly skimming percentage points off the assets of unsophisticated retail investors. An annual management fee of one percent sounds completely harmless to a young worker setting up their first retirement plan. Over a working career lasting thirty years, that seemingly tiny deduction compounds brutally against the final balance.
It frequently captures more than a quarter of the total wealth generated by the investments. Every dollar paid to a fund manager is a dollar that permanently loses its ability to compound. You cannot control the Federal Reserve, the gross domestic product, or the quarterly earnings of Microsoft. You absolutely control exactly how much money you pay to hold your assets. Seeking out the lowest possible expense ratio is the single closest thing to a guaranteed return in the financial markets.
The wealth management industry survives by creating an illusion of complexity, convincing average workers that buying individual stocks or utilizing proprietary trading algorithms will somehow shield them from market downturns. The data proves the exact opposite. Every time a major financial publication profiles a star fund manager who beat the market for three consecutive years, that manager almost inevitably underperforms the basic index over the subsequent decade.
Comparing Standard Brokerage Fees Against Passive Index Costs
The three largest S&P 500 exchange-traded funds operate with slight mechanical differences that matter deeply to institutional traders and high-net-worth investors. SPY is legally structured as a unit investment trust. This specific legal structure prevents the fund managers from reinvesting dividends internally between the ex-dividend date and the actual payout date. The cash just sits there, creating a tiny cash drag in a rising market.
SPY also carries a higher expense ratio at nine basis points. Its massive liquidity makes it incredibly popular for daily options trading, but it remains sub-optimal for a buy-and-hold retail investor. Modern discount brokerages engage in a perpetual price war for your assets. Fidelity offers a passive S&P 500 mutual fund with an expense ratio near zero. Vanguard provides their ETF wrapper at three basis points. Charles Schwab fields a highly competitive equivalent product.
Why Vanguard And Fidelity Fee Wars Benefit Your Accumulation
VOO and IVV operate as standard open-end investment companies. This structure allows the portfolio managers to lend out securities to short sellers and reinvest interim cash, slightly offsetting their already minuscule expense ratios. Vanguard and BlackRock engage in a perpetual price war, driving tracking costs down to essentially zero for the educated consumer. You verify exactly which ticker symbol sits inside your portfolio.
Paying anything above ten basis points for large-cap domestic equity exposure is a voluntary tax on your own retirement. If a financial advisor attempts to sell you a loaded mutual fund with a one percent annual fee, they actively work against your mathematical best interests to secure a commission. The raw data provided by Standard and Poor's SPIVA scorecard proves that over a fifteen-year timeline, the overwhelming majority of expensive active managers lose to the cheap, boring index.
| Fund Manager | Ticker | Expense Ratio | Fund Structure |
|---|---|---|---|
| Vanguard Group | VOO | 0.03% | Open-End ETF |
| State Street Global | SPY | 0.09% | Unit Investment Trust |
| Fidelity Investments | FXAIX | 0.015% | Mutual Fund |
Rule Six Implement Behavioral Firewalls Against Market Volatility
Human neurology is entirely unsuited for modern financial markets. The amygdala processes a thirty percent drop in your retirement portfolio exactly the same way it processes a physical threat to your life. The physiological response is identical. Cortisol spikes, the heart rate increases, and the brain demands immediate action to stop the pain. In finance, taking immediate action during a panic usually means selling your index funds at the exact bottom of a market cycle. You cannot outsmart your own biology through sheer willpower. You build rigid, mechanical rules that prevent you from logging into your account and liquidating your life savings because a cable news anchor sounded frightened.
The stock market is the only retail environment in the United States where consumers sprint for the exits when the underlying merchandise goes on sale at a thirty percent discount. Behavioral finance experts spend entire careers trying to build psychological circuit breakers that stop investors from executing terrible trades during periods of high volatility. Recognizing your own susceptibility to panic is the first step in protecting your assets.
Automating Purchases To Remove Emotional Friction
The media business model requires constant crisis. Your financial success requires extreme boredom. Watching daily financial television is one of the most destructive habits a retail investor can maintain. The information is rarely actionable, usually reactionary, and designed entirely to harvest your attention for advertising revenue. To combat this, you automate your contributions. You set the brokerage software to pull money from your checking account on the first and fifteenth of every month, buying the index regardless of what the headlines scream. This automation removes the daily decision fatigue of trying to outsmart a global market.
By forcing the purchases to happen mechanically, you accidentally construct a brilliant dollar-cost averaging program. When the market drops, your automated contribution buys more shares. You organically acquire equity exactly when it is cheapest without having to make a conscious trading decision. Over thirty years, the automated accumulation of cheap shares during recessions provides the explosive growth necessary to fund a successful retirement.
The Dollar Cost Averaging Trade Off For Windfalls
A frequent dilemma occurs when an investor suddenly receives a large windfall of cash, perhaps from an inheritance or a property sale. Consider a guy running a two-chair barbershop in Sacramento who receives a thirty thousand dollar insurance payout from a minor property claim. He holds a commercial equipment loan at eight percent interest and has an empty Roth IRA. The pure math dictates that the S&P 500 historically returns roughly ten percent, which beats the eight percent loan. A robot would invest the money immediately as a lump sum.
Statistically and mathematically, lump-sum investing outperforms dollar-cost averaging roughly two-thirds of the time. The stock market tends to rise more often than it falls. By holding cash on the sidelines to slowly average into the market, you suffer an opportunity cost as the market drifts higher. However, a human being must weigh the absolute guarantee of an eight percent tax-free return from paying off the debt against the volatile risk of the stock market. If he invests the payout and the market drops twenty percent, he still has an equipment payment and now holds a depreciated asset. He chooses to deploy twenty thousand dollars to completely wipe out the equipment loan, freeing up five hundred dollars a month in cash flow. He then redirects that exact monthly cash flow into his Roth IRA, setting up an automated dollar-cost averaging program. He secures a guaranteed win while establishing permanent investing behavior.
